Arunachal: 13 more ex-MLAs to join Congress
Source: PTI
July 12, 2004 15:31 IST

A total 13 former MLAs - 11 BJP, an independent minister and a Congress-D member of the erstwhile Gegong Apang-led United Democratic Front government will join the Congress shortly, deputy CLP leader Tako Dabi said in capital Itanagar on Monday.

The 13 are: Speaker of the dissolved assembly Setong Sena (Cong-D), erstwhile Deputy Chief Minister Kameng Dolo's wife Mekup Dolo, who is an Independent MLA and a member of the Apang ministry, 10 former legislators from the border districts of Tirap and Changlang, which have a total of 12 MLAs.

The name of the 13th person to join the Congress was not immediately available.

Seven BJP, one Congress-D and an expelled BJP member had switched over to the Mukut Mithi-led Congress front on July 8. They rebelled after the UDF ministry was downsized from 33 to 12 to comply with the 91st Constitutional amendment.
